Output 65936e6a39207c0c311c576155125962c67e42e63b1ceb380f32216f0e804a89:1

value
13882851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82bb4a720a8fe88c991766004c5cdeb7978d9fb5 OP_EQUAL
address
3DcG8g6KY7nPSJy3DkyWnJQz3nTQUTeXWT
transaction
65936e6a39207c0c311c576155125962c67e42e63b1ceb380f32216f0e804a89
spent
true